About The Position

AXS is seeking a Senior Product Manager to own the end-to-end strategy and execution of our Experience Control platform. This role is responsible for the mission-critical platform capabilities that power venue ingress and access control across the AXS ecosystem, including ticket and credential validation, scanner applications, access control integrations, developer-facing APIs and SDKs, operational telemetry, and the platform services that support millions of fans entering venues each year across North America, Europe, and Asia-Pacific. Success requires balancing platform modernization, operational reliability, partner ecosystem growth, and real-world venue workflows while delivering scalable solutions that improve fan experiences and enable efficient venue operations. The ideal candidate combines strong product instincts with a deep technical foundation and a systems-thinking mindset. You are comfortable discussing APIs, SDKs, distributed systems, event-driven architectures, observability, and platform integrations with engineering teams while translating those capabilities into measurable business and operational outcomes. You will work closely with Engineering, Access Control Partners, Client Services, Field Operations, and venue stakeholders to deliver scalable solutions that improve operational efficiency, system reliability, and the fan experience across the live event lifecycle.
